Fanny Rozet bronze and alabaster lighted clock

Stunning art deco silver and dinanderie patinated bronze clock by famous sculptor Fanny Rozet.
(Please see Catley pages 313-314-315)
The clock is a silver plated bronze structure with a translucent alabaster dial.
Patina on the clock is silver for the front part and the ladies. It is brown dinanderie for the sides (with flowers).
Clock is signed in the bronze.
Condition is excellent. Windup that was definitely broken have been replaced with a new electric system.
40cm width 29cm high (15.7" / 11.4")

Fanny Rozet.
Born in Paris 1883. Student at Ecole des Beaux Arts. Exhibits at Salons de la Societe des Artistes Francais in 1904.
Received honour mention. Bronze medal in 1921, Honour Mention in 1923. Silver Medal in 1926.
